We are seeking a Quality Assurance Engineer to join our team and ensure the seamless delivery of high-quality products. As a QA Engineer at Bask Health, you will play a critical role in testing, improving, and maintaining our digital health solutions to enhance user experiences.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Test Planning and Execution:Design, develop, and maintain comprehensive test plans and test cases for web and mobile applications.
  • Manual and Automated Testing:Perform rigorous manual testing of features and execute automated test suites using tools such as Cypress and JavaScript.
  • Cross-functional collaboration:Work closely with development, design, and product teams to identify, troubleshoot, and resolve bugs and issues.
  • Quality Metrics:Define and monitor key quality metrics, ensuring continuous product reliability and performance improvements.
  • Documentation:Create detailed test documentation, including test plans, bug reports, and user experience insights.
  • Tool Utilization:Use tools like ClickUp, TestRails, Browserstack, datadog for issue tracking, test case management, and performance monitoring.
  • Support Deployment:Serve as a key stakeholder in release readiness, coordinating with teams to ensure smooth production deployments.

Requirements

Programming and Technical Requirements:

  • Proficiency in JavaScript and Cypress or other JS based testing frameworks.
  • Familiarity with Node & React
  • Experience with tools like GitHub, Postman, and Observability tools like datadog.
  • Knowledge of agile development methodologies.

Qualifications:

  • 3+ years of experience in software quality assurance.
  • Proven track record of managing end-to-end QA processes for web and mobile applications.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
